Output e03645d4c9227e844a95ef26bb16f538e1dec5a937f16ed720492d38559a115d:21

value
3950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f08d51fdf096f0338095733cf01755e702cf688f OP_EQUAL
address
AENC8XwfsFnfE9eAW5icynzP1TyBqhySPg
transaction
e03645d4c9227e844a95ef26bb16f538e1dec5a937f16ed720492d38559a115d